Cathie Wood's Ark Invest has made headlines with its latest strategic investment, acquiring a substantial stake in Pinterest following a significant drop in the company's stock price. According to the official information, this move reflects the firm's ongoing commitment to capitalize on market fluctuations and optimize its portfolio.
Ark Invest's Significant Purchase of Pinterest Shares
Ark Invest purchased $172 million worth of Pinterest shares after the stock experienced a notable 21% decline. This investment comes as part of a broader strategy to rebalance the firm's holdings in response to changing market conditions.
Divestment from Other Positions
In addition to the Pinterest acquisition, Ark Invest has also divested from its positions in:
- Robinhood
- Roku
This decision highlights the firm's proactive approach to managing its investments. It seeks to align its portfolio with companies that show greater potential for growth in the current economic landscape.
